Toyota Tundra Service Manual: Poor Sound Quality in All Modes (Low Volume)

PROCEDURE

1.

CHECK AUDIO SETTINGS

(a) Set treble, middle and bass to the initial values and check that the sound is normal.

OK:

The sound returns to normal.

OK

END (AUDIO SETTINGS ARE DEFECTIVE)

NG

2.

COMPARE WITH ANOTHER VEHICLE OF SAME MODEL

(a) Compare with another vehicle of the same model which is not malfunctioning to see if there is any difference in the sound quality.

OK:

No difference is found.

OK

END (AUDIO SETTINGS ARE DEFECTIVE)

NG

PROCEED TO NEXT SUSPECTED AREA SHOWN IN PROBLEM SYMPTOMS TABLE
